Diomande wanted by Man Utd


Manchester United are reportedly keen on landing RB Leipzig winger Yan Diomande after missing out on Bournemouth star Antoine Semenyo.

The Red Devils were keen on landing Semenyo from the Cherries last month, but the Ghanaian has snubbed the club to join Manchester City instead.

As a result, United need to pursue an alternative solution and Sky Sport Germany claim that Diomande has emerged as the latest transfer target.

The 19-year-old signed for the Bundesliga outfit from Leganes last summer and has been a revelation with seven goals and four assists from 16 games.

His form has grabbed the eye of United as well as Bayern and there could be a bidding battle between the pair for his services in January or next summer.

Leipzig would ideally prefer to keep the attacker this term, but they are unlikely to block his departure if they receive around £52 million this winter.

Diomande is presently away on international duty with the Ivory Coast.
